Samuel  is a qualified Irish solicitor with close to a decade of experience in conducting international arbitration. He routinely acts as counsel in commercial arbitrations under a variety of institutional rules (such as the ICC, VIAC and LCIA rules) as well as in investment arbitrations.

Sam has specialized in arbitrating large energy, construction and complex manufacturing disputes, as well as those in the pharmaceutical and advertising sectors. As part of CERHA HEMPEL’s arbitration team, Sam frequently works with local counsel in other jurisdictions to coordinate effective arbitration strategies as part of CERHA HEMPEL’s one-stop shop arbitration offering.
